Redox is a type of chemical reaction in which the oxidation states of atoms are changed. Redox reactions are characterized by the actual or formal transfer of electrons between chemical species, most often with one species undergoing oxidation while another species undergoes reduction. The chemical species from which the electron is removed is said to have been oxidized, while the chemical species to which the electron is added is said to have been reduced. In other words

Also, for both equations, is the oxidizing reagent and reduced On both oxidized and reduced PtTiO2, carbon dioxide decomposes at room temperature to form chemisorbed oxygen atoms and carbon monoxide. In the absence of Pt no decomposition was found. On reduced samples, the oxygen atoms were stabilized on the titania support and reacted further with CO2 to form adsorbed bidentate carbonate.

This reaction is a redox reaction where PbO is Lead (II) Oxide that is reduced to Lead (Pb) and Carbon or C is oxidized to CO2 or Carbon dioxide. Carbon acts as the reducing agent and Lead Oxide acts as the oxidizing agent.
